STATE BARGES ON THE THAMES

by Anne Petrides

Illustrated by Brian Allderidge

Published by Hugh Evelyn. 1st. 1959

Very good condition in a almost very good dustwrapper. Very large oblong format. Unlike the architecture and furniture of the period, most of the ships and boats built between 1650 abnd 1850 have disappeared. Only two of the barges illustrated in this book have been preserved, both of them Royal barges and both small enough to be kept out of the water and under cover when not in use. The others - all examples of the great civic barges - are known to us only through models, drawings and descriptions. Blue cloth boards, gilt titles. Colour plates. 45 pages.
